Krishi Kalyan Cess on services from 01-Jun-2016

Telephone and restaurant bills, airline tickets and visits to beauty parlours will turn dearer from June 1, when the 0.5 per cent Krishi Kalyan Cess (KKC) kicks in.

It will apply to all taxable services, and CENVAT (central value added tax) credit will be available to service providers on the cess paid on input services, the Finance Ministry has said. However, the input credit on the Krishi Kalyan Cess can only be used for discharge of the KKC liability.

TRAI regulation on call drops arbitrary, unreasonable: SC

 The Supreme Court on Wednesday struck down a TRAI regulation that made it mandatory for telecom companies to compensate subscribers for call drops holding it as “arbitrary, unreasonable and non-transparent.”

“We have held the impugned regulation to be ultra vires, arbitrary, unreasonable and non-transparent,” a Bench comprising Justices Kurian Joseph and R.F. Nariman said.

Google faces EU charges over Android

The European Union (EU) charged Google on Wednesday with abusing the dominant position of its Android mobile operating system, opening a second front against the U.S. technology giant that could lead to large fines.

European Union anti-trust regulators said that by requiring mobile phone manufacturers to pre-install Google Search and the Google Chrome browser, the U.S. company was denying consumers a wider choice of mobile apps and stifling innovation.

Google is already facing EU charges over the promotion of its shopping service in Internet searches at the expense of rival services, in a case that has dragged on since late 2010 despite three attempts to resolve the issues.

The stakes are higher for Google in the Android case as it made about $11 billion last year from advertising sales on Android phones through its apps such as Maps, Search and Gmail, according to estimates by financial analyst Richard Windsor.

“A competitive mobile Internet sector is increasingly important for consumers and businesses in Europe,” European Competition Commissioner Margrethe Vestager said in a statement.

“We believe that Google’s behaviour denies consumers a wider choice of mobile apps and services and stands in the way of innovation by other players,” she said.

Internet Explorer-browser maker Microsoft Corp declined to comment.

Suppliers of browsers including Mozilla, which is behind Firefox, as well as Apple, with its Safari browser, and Norway’s Opera Software were not immediately available to comment.

The European Commission said about 80 per cent of smart mobile devices in Europe and the world run on Android, the operating system developed by Google.

Google, which has 12 weeks to respond to the charges, said in a statement that Android was a remarkable system based on open-source software and open innovation.

“We look forward to working with the European Commission to demonstrate that Android is good for competition and good for consumers,” Google's general counsel Kent Walker said.

FairSearch, the lead complainant, said Google had launched Android as an open source project, but was now hindering the development of versions that might lead to new operating systems able to compete with Android.

The Commission alleges Google has breached EU anti-trust rules by making phone manufacturers pre-install its search function and Chrome browser.

Bharti Airtel mulls 5% stake sale in tower unit

Bharti Airtel, the largest telecom services provider, is mulling the sale of a 5 per cent stake in its tower unit, Infratel, to raise close to Rs. 4,000 crore, according to sources.

Bharti presently owns 71.7 per cent in Infratel. The tower unit had a network of over 80,000 telecom towers as of December. The proceeds from the transaction, which will be an open market deal, are likely to be used to cut the company’s debt which stood at Rs.78,816 crore as at end December.

Sensex regains 26k-level, climbs 219 points

Market benchmark Sensex recaptured the crucial 26,000-mark by climbing over 219 points in early trade today as investors engaged in widening their bets amid firm global cues.

The 30-share barometer advanced by 219.02 points or 0.85 per cent to 26,063.20. The gauge gained 1,170.34 points in the previous five sessions.

Also, the NSE Nifty shot up by 53.15 points or 0.67 per cent to 7,967.90.

Prominent gainers were ICICI Bank, SBI, Tata Motors, GAIL, Axis Bank, Tata Steel, ONGC, HDFC Ltd, Adani Ports, BHEL, Coal India, NTPC and RIl, surging by up to 5.40 per cent.

However, share of Wipro plunged 6.22 per cent to Rs 563.95 after company said its consolidated net profit dipped 1.6 per cent to Rs 2,235 crore for the quarter ended March 31.

Brokers said investors have been widening bets due to positive macroeconomic data and above—normal monsoon forecast.

Moreover, a firm trend in other Asian markets following a strong performance on Wall Street and rebound in oil prices, influenced sentiment here.

In regional markets, Hong Kong’s Hang Seng was up 1.69 per cent while Japan’s Nikkei gained 1.95 per cent in early trade today. Shanghai Composite was trading 0.17 per cent higher.

The US Dow Jones Industrial Average ended 0.24 per cent higher in yesterday’s trade.

Manmohan Singh Launched Nationwide Mobile Number Portability

Prime Minister Manmohan Singh on Thursday launched a national mobile number portability (MNP), a measure that will allow users to switch operators without losing their phone number.
Customers will pay a maximum of Rs 19 for an operator to modify their networks and the new operator has the option either to waive the fee or reduce it. However, a consumer will be obliged to proceed with an operator for a minimum period of three months to operate the service MNP.
